Key Roles of Fluorinated Phenylacetic Acids in Modern Chemical Synthesis
The landscape of modern chemical synthesis is continually evolving, driven by the demand for novel compounds with enhanced properties. Among the most impactful building blocks are fluorinated organic molecules, particularly those incorporating trifluoromethyl groups. 3-Fluoro-4-(trifluoromethyl)phenylacetic Acid (CAS: 238754-67-1) stands out as a critical intermediate, prized for its unique electronic and lipophilic characteristics that are instrumental in developing advanced pharmaceuticals and agrochemicals.
The strategic placement of fluorine and a trifluoromethyl group on the phenylacetic acid backbone imparts distinct advantages. Fluorine substitution can significantly alter a molecule's pKa, metabolic stability, and binding affinity to biological targets, while the trifluoromethyl group is renowned for increasing lipophilicity and improving bioavailability. These attributes make 3-Fluoro-4-(trifluoromethyl)phenylacetic Acid an indispensable component in the synthesis of compounds designed for specific biological interactions.
